The black rhinoceros has a distinctive hooked upper lip, which it uses to grasp leaves and twigs from bushes and trees. It is smaller than the white rhino, with a more slender body and a height of about 4 to 5 feet at the shoulder. Black rhinos typically have two horns on their snouts, with the front horn being larger, and their skin is thick and grayish, providing protection against thorns and harsh environments. Additionally, they possess keen senses of hearing and smell, which help them navigate their habitats in Africa.
